Jordan Brand continues to expand its off-the-basketball-court offerings. Here’s a first look at the Jordan Trunner Dominate.

Previewed in seven Summer 2012 colorways:

- Tour Yellow/White/Black
- University Blue/Obsidian/White
- Black/Varsity Red/White
- Black/Club Purple/White
- Black/White
- Varsity Red/Black/White
- Cool Grey/Team Orange/White

Jordan Trunner Dominate is the newest silhouette from Jordan Brand’s training/running concept category. Look for these initial Dominate styles to release in 2012 with a price point set at $100.
